AI Summary
-
Amends Oklahoma teacher preparation system laws to replace the requirement for annual public forums with an annual reporting requirement to the Oklahoma Commission for Teacher Preparation regarding procedures used to inform the public about teacher education programs and how public input is solicited and received.
-
Allows teachers certified in elementary education prior to July 1, 2010, to become certified in early childhood education upon passing the appropriate subject area examination by July 1, 2012, and vice versa.
-
Allows teachers certified in early childhood or elementary education, or alternatively certified through the Troops to Teachers program prior to July 1, 2010, to become certified in special education upon passing the appropriate subject area examination by July 1, 2012.
-
Modifies faculty professional development requirements by establishing a system for documenting and reporting annual professional development activities rather than requiring specific committee structures and plans.
-
Becomes effective July 1, 2010, with emergency clause declaring immediate effect upon passage and approval.
Legislative Description
Schools; modifying certain teacher preparation system reporting requirements. Effective date. Emergency.
